People are increasingly suffering from sicknesses as a result of stress. This essay will discuss the leading causes of stress-related ailments including more extended working hours and increased job pressures. This essay will also suggest solutions to these problems including improving one’s work-life balance and diet. People are working longer hours than ever before. In addition, they have more job pressures. People place themselves under these unfavorable conditions because the workforce is a competitive domain. For example, some people aspire to climb the corporate ladder to gain high status and a high paying job. This often results in mental and physical suffering because they have to work overtime and take an additional role which can be stressful. Maintaining a good work-life balance and improving one’s diet are both critical to alleviating stress-related illnesses. People need to realize that if they live only for work they will suffer either mentally or physically and a poor diet will further exacerbate these issues. For instance, many employees burn out from working too much and neglecting family, friends, exercise, and hobbies as well as the foods they eat. Therefore, in order to reduce work-related stress, one must include a better ratio of work, rest, recreation and balanced diet. In conclusion, in today’s fast-paced world more and more people are becoming ill as a result of stress. This essay discussed how stress is often caused by long working hours and the workplace pressure. This essay also suggested that the solutions to this problem are to manage a better work-life balance and to eat a healthier diet.
